MSU Posted December 21, 2022 Author Share Posted December 21, 2022 What seems true in the UK and the Australian episodes is in the absence of true evidence, they always end up going with their hearts based on events of the previous 24 hours. So if Person A and Person B are faves to go, and Person A is eliminated and shown to be a Faithful, they collectively seem to forget that Person B was dead suspicious as so they're off the hook. Jim McLean's Ghost Posted December 22, 2022 Share Posted December 22, 2022 (edited) There is no evidence though. And the episodes are clearly edited with the aim of telling the story of how the votes go and that might not be an accurate reflection of events. The end game seems completely rigged against the Faithfuls. Letting Wilf recruit and murder on the 2nd last night is a huge boost for the traitors. It seems like no matter how well the Faithfuls did there was always going to be 2 traitors in the last 6 so what really was the point in finding the traitors. The traitors are motivated to take out their partners why even bother doing the work themselves. Did it even matter if they were right or wrong. They got Alyssa and then the traitors got to recruit, they got Amanda and Wilf recruited so what was the point. As for mechanics, there are 5 of them left so if they vote one faithful out can the two traitors immediately stop the game? At that point it is mutual destruction to continue playing. Because if I am a traitor and my partner is screwing me I tell everyone they are a traitor and let the faithful win.
